The Role

Smith is seeking a Business Development Manager to join our team.   If you have experience working with hyperscalers we want to hear from you!  You will play a pivotal role in driving sales growth and managing key customer relationships. The role focuses on defining critical markets, identifying new customer opportunities, and executing strategic plans to build a strong foundation for solution selling. You will collaborate with internal teams and customers to ensure customer satisfaction and deliver value-added solutions. You will create a cohesive sales motion that bridges offerings across a variety of components. By aligning sales efforts under one integrated strategy, you will enable customers to access the full value of Smith’s ecosystem. This is a highly visible, strategic leadership role reporting to senior leadership. It will serve as the connective tissue across Smith’s business units, ensuring the right suppliers, solutions, and sales strategies are in place.

Responsibilities:

  • Identify business opportunities in the Americas region and turn them into actionable portfolios and steps through close partnership with the Americas trading teams.
  • Build and implement achievable roadmaps for business expansion and client diversification
  • Reach out for new revenue source and initiate service to increase revenue.
  • Conduct research, compile market intelligence and competitor analysis to devise sales strategies to maximize business exposures.
  • Establish and nurture relationships with senior management of customers to drive long-term business development.
  • Participate in ad hoc and related tasks or projects.

Requirements:

  • A degree holder with minimum 10 years’ experience in sales or business development, preferably in the semiconductor industry.
  • Strong communication, presentation skills and business acumen.
  • Existing network and relationships with Cloud Service Provider customers.
  • Self-motivated, confident, proactive and diligent.
  • Well-organized, able to manage multi-tasks/projects and work in a fast-paced environment and high-pressure environment.
  • Fluent in English.
  • Proficiency in MS Office.
  • Willingness to travel regularly to engage and build client relationships with clients is essential.

About Us

Founded 40+ years ago in Houston, TX, US, Smith sources, manages, and distributes the electronic components that go into everything from mobile phones and computers to appliances and automobiles. Smith is the leading independent distributor of electronic components and ranks number six among all global distributors. We are always looking for talented individuals to join our dynamic, friendly, and professional team environment. Located in more than 20 cities around the world, you’ll find a home here as part of the Smith family.

Our legion of employees communicates in 50 different languages and dialects and buys and sells components 24 hours per day, with global sales in excess of $14+ billion since 2020. We’re always moving; helping manufacturers navigate market shifts, customizing supply chain solutions, testing components using cutting-edge technology, and more.
